City College of Pharmacy B.Pharma Fees 2025
Candidates selected for admission at City College of Pharmacy must submit the applicable fees to confirm the seat allocation. The total City College of Pharmacy B.Pharma fee is INR 2,53,200 for 4 years. Besides the course fee, candidates must pay certain one-time charges at admission. The mentioned fee is taken from the official website of the institute/sanctioning body. It is still subject to change and, hence, is indicative.

City College of Pharmacy B.PharmaCity College of Pharmacy B.Pharma Seats 2025
The seat intake can vary from one specialisation to another. Students who get through the selection process get a seat. The institute may follow the seat reservation rules of the state or central government. Students can check below table for the City College of Pharmacy B.Pharma seat intake:
| Courses | Seats |
|---|---|
| Bachelor of Pharmacy (B.Pharma.) | 60 |
